What is a Kitchen Cooker Hood?
A kitchen cooker hood, also understood as an exhaust hood or range hood, is a gadget installed above the cooking surface area. Its main function is to filter and vent contaminants, such as smoke and smells, away from the kitchen. Cooker hoods can utilize various approaches to achieve this job, including ducted and ductless systems.

Setting up a cooker hood in your kitchen offers various advantages:
Improved Air Quality: Cooker Chimney Hoods effectively eliminate air-borne grease, smoke, and smells, ensuring that the air remains fresh while cooking.
Avoidance of Mold and Mildew: By decreasing humidity levels generated during cooking, hoods assist prevent the development of mold and mildew.
Boosted Kitchen Aesthetics: With various designs readily available, cooker hoods can add a touch of modernity and sophistication to any Kitchen Extractor Hoods layout.
Decreased Buildup of Grease: Regular operation of a cooker hood avoids grease from building up on kitchen surfaces, making clean-up easier.
Increased Modern Kitchen Extractor Fan Safety: By getting rid of smoke and possibly damaging fumes, cooker hoods enhance general safety while cooking.
Secret Features to Consider
When choosing a cooker hood for your kitchen, consider the following functions:
Suction Power (CFM): The power of a hood is measured in cubic feet per minute (CFM). A higher CFM score suggests an ability to remove smoke and odors quickly. For many kitchens, a series of 300-600 CFM is ideal.
Sound Level (Sonnes): Some hoods operate louder than others. A system with lower sones will offer quieter functionality. Search for hoods that run listed below 60 sones for a quieter cooking experience.
Filtering Type:
Ducted: Vents polluted air exterior, requiring ductwork setup.Ductless: Cleans the air with filters and recirculates it back into the kitchen, suitable for apartments.
Style and Size: Consider the space readily available and the style of the kitchen. The hood ought to align aesthetically with other kitchen devices and in shape conveniently above the cooktop.
